Pogba, Alaba on parade as Addidas floats latest Predator boot

 

The Predator Freak has been released for £230 and will be worn by top stars such as Paul Pogba and David Alaba

It is an updated version of the Mutator 20 model released a year ago

But after a year of research and feedback from professional and amateur players across the globe, designers have come up with a design which actually makes it easier to get the boot on the foot.

It was discovered the sock and ultra-thin design of previous models made it hard not only to actually put the shoe on, but also that anyone with arched insteps or wide feet struggled to find any comfort wearing the model.

It has a new split sock design making it easy to slip the foot into the boot, and widened the fit to ensure everyone can now wear them.

Now everybody can benefit what the manufacturers says is a revolutionary design which sees the Demonskin wrap the full way around the boot – providing the rubber spikes for which Predator is known on every part, even the heel.

Demonskin is what adidas claim to be a ‘performance innovation created by a layer of rubber spikes – calibrated by a computer algorithm – laid in a formation that aligns to key contact points with the ball’.

Manchester United star Pogba said: “From first wear, I knew adidas had created something special with their Demonskin material.

“From testing the updated boot in training, I can tell already that the new model will help improve my control on the ball this season.”
